summaryrefslogtreecommitdiff
path: root/dbd
diff options
context:
space:
mode:
authorNick Kew <niq@apache.org>2013-03-30 14:50:01 +0000
committerNick Kew <niq@apache.org>2013-03-30 14:50:01 +0000
commit50cf4516ef711ef6e808aad1d367017e35757577 (patch)
treec93335603e212c9261baeb2924bd87beec5d0f7d /dbd
parentfac9b93dfaf980f8f8c9106545a7331adf7a7d1e (diff)
downloadapr-50cf4516ef711ef6e808aad1d367017e35757577.tar.gz
Mark apr_dbd_freetds as unsupported and remove it from all builds
git-svn-id: https://svn.apache.org/repos/asf/apr/apr/trunk@1462772 13f79535-47bb-0310-9956-ffa450edef68
Diffstat (limited to 'dbd')
-rw-r--r--dbd/NWGNUmakefile3
-rw-r--r--dbd/apr_dbd.c3
-rw-r--r--dbd/unsupported/NWGNUdbdfreetds (renamed from dbd/NWGNUdbdfreetds)0
-rw-r--r--dbd/unsupported/apr_dbd_freetds.c (renamed from dbd/apr_dbd_freetds.c)4
-rw-r--r--dbd/unsupported/apr_dbd_freetds.dsp (renamed from dbd/apr_dbd_freetds.dsp)0
5 files changed, 4 insertions, 6 deletions
diff --git a/dbd/NWGNUmakefile b/dbd/NWGNUmakefile
index 6bb7c610d..90f8aae20 100644
--- a/dbd/NWGNUmakefile
+++ b/dbd/NWGNUmakefile
@@ -166,9 +166,6 @@ endif
ifeq "$(APU_HAVE_SQLITE3)" "1"
TARGET_nlm += $(OBJDIR)/dbdsqli3.nlm $(OBJDIR)/dbdsqli3.nlm $(EOLIST)
endif
-ifeq "$(APU_HAVE_FREETDS)" "1"
-TARGET_nlm += $(OBJDIR)/dbdfreetds.nlm $(OBJDIR)/dbdfreetds.nlm $(EOLIST)
-endif
#
# If there is an LIB target, put it here
diff --git a/dbd/apr_dbd.c b/dbd/apr_dbd.c
index 7f6f26ab1..7434badc1 100644
--- a/dbd/apr_dbd.c
+++ b/dbd/apr_dbd.c
@@ -133,9 +133,6 @@ APR_DECLARE(apr_status_t) apr_dbd_init(apr_pool_t *pool)
#if APU_HAVE_ORACLE
DRIVER_LOAD("oracle", apr_dbd_oracle_driver, pool);
#endif
-#if APU_HAVE_FREETDS
- DRIVER_LOAD("freetds", apr_dbd_freetds_driver, pool);
-#endif
#if APU_HAVE_ODBC
DRIVER_LOAD("odbc", apr_dbd_odbc_driver, pool);
#endif
diff --git a/dbd/NWGNUdbdfreetds b/dbd/unsupported/NWGNUdbdfreetds
index 71af8d151..71af8d151 100644
--- a/dbd/NWGNUdbdfreetds
+++ b/dbd/unsupported/NWGNUdbdfreetds
diff --git a/dbd/apr_dbd_freetds.c b/dbd/unsupported/apr_dbd_freetds.c
index 167a8b863..ba952e95b 100644
--- a/dbd/apr_dbd_freetds.c
+++ b/dbd/unsupported/apr_dbd_freetds.c
@@ -14,6 +14,8 @@
* limitations under the License.
*/
+#ifdef I_CAN_DEAL_WITH_THIS_PARTIAL_DRIVER_AND_UNMAINTAINED_CODE_FOR_FREETDS
+
#include "apu.h"
#include "apr_private.h"
@@ -803,3 +805,5 @@ APR_MODULE_DECLARE_DATA const apr_dbd_driver_t apr_dbd_freetds_driver = {
#endif
};
#endif
+
+#endif
diff --git a/dbd/apr_dbd_freetds.dsp b/dbd/unsupported/apr_dbd_freetds.dsp
index f69ffac4b..f69ffac4b 100644
--- a/dbd/apr_dbd_freetds.dsp
+++ b/dbd/unsupported/apr_dbd_freetds.dsp